CSK leans toward Hemang Badani as new coach

Published 10 September 2026

Chennai Super Kings (CSK) is reportedly leaning towards appointing Hemang Badani as its new head coach, a move that could signal a significant shift in the franchise's coaching philosophy. The potential appointment follows the team's decision to part ways with Stephen Fleming after they failed to qualify for the Indian Premier League playoffs for a third consecutive season. MS Dhoni is understood to be a key influence in the search, reportedly advocating for an Indian-led support staff and a head coach who commits exclusively to CSK. Badani, a former India batter, has emerged as the leading candidate, drawing on his experience as head coach of Delhi Capitals and his success in various T20 leagues. His knowledge of Indian conditions, having played for Tamil Nadu, is also seen as a valuable asset, potentially helping CSK reclaim its home ground advantage at Chepauk. However, the final decision rests with CSK ownership, which is reportedly still considering overseas candidates. A significant hurdle for Badani's potential appointment is the reported condition that the new coach must work exclusively for CSK, without concurrent engagements in other franchise leagues.
